Authority Connotation
Used to emphasize control and authority in a professional or personal context. She's been in the saddle of the marketing department for years, driving success.

Not Literally
Even though it sounds like horse riding, it's about control, not actual riding. He took over the company last month and is now firmly in the saddle.
